Workshop on Media and Listening

with Professor Charles Husband

for ECR and postgraduate researchers


Thursday 13 November

University of Technology, Sydney




Postgraduate and Early Career Researchers are invited to participate  
in a full-day workshop on ‘Media and Listening’ with international  
guest speaker, Professor Charles Husband. The workshop will include a  
presentation and thematic discussion of Charles Husband’s recent work  
on media, multiculturalism, listening and understanding, as well as  
opportunities for participants to discuss and gain feedback on their  
own research projects. Please see the attached flyer for further  
information on Professor Husband.

This workshop concludes a year-long exploration of the social and  
cultural construction of ‘listening’. Other workshops have explored  
topics such as media and multiculturalism, conflict, disability,  
technologies, and practices. We are keen to include previous workshop  
participants as well as welcome researchers and scholars who will join  
us for the first time.
